Kosovo, international presence to be partners after independence, says PM

Kosova [Kosovo] Prime Minister Agim Ceku has welcomed the decision by the European Council on the forming and the start of implementing the plan on the rule of law and other fields that are to be defined at a later date. Prime Minister Ceku emphasized that any international presence in Kosova has to be designed and developed in full partnership with Kosova institutions.

The Kosova government has expressed its readiness to accept and support an international presence in Kosova, especially in the field of security and justice, even after the solving of the final status in Kosova, said Prime Minister Agim Ceku.

Source: RTK TV website, Pristina, in Albanian 12 Apr 06
